On the Early Edition with Ryan Bridge Full Show Podcast Friday 20th of March 2025, the government's acknowledged a "big shift" in the government's messaging around the war in the Middle East, Waitomo Group CEO Simon Parham, tells Ryan what oil company's are doing to assist with the oil shock.
A New study highlights just how unhealthy our eating has gotten, Nutritionist Nikki Hart shares her thoughts on why we're importing so much processed foods.
ANZ Senior Economist Matt Gault tells Ryan what the disappointing GDP result means for the state of our economy.
Plus, UK Correspondent Vincent McAviney has the latest on prices of gas and oil rising sharply due to strikes on Iran's South Pars field and the King's opened the world's longest coastal footpath which stretches around the entire coast of England.
